10 IT Companies That Experienced Stock Growth During the Crisis
... Adobe, PayPal, Tesla, and Walt Disney.
During quarantine, consumers shifted to online shopping, and this was reflected in stock prices. Amazon's shares rose by 49%, while Etsy became a global marketplace for handmade face masks, with its stock surging nearly ... ... goods platform attracted buyers when they were unable to shop at physical stores. Both Square and PayPal gained 60% due to the increased adoption of electronic payments.
